Jose Joel Y. Pusta<br />

Mr. Pusta has been a Director of I-Remit, Inc. since <strong>20</strong>02. He was a Director and Vice President of Confed<br />

Properties, Inc. (1997 to <strong>20</strong>09). He was also the Corporate Secretary and a Trustee of the Kabalikat ng<br />

Migranteng Pilipino, Inc. (KAMPI) (<strong>20</strong>03 to <strong>20</strong>09), the President and a Trustee of the Kassel Condominium<br />

Corporation (<strong>20</strong>02 to <strong>20</strong>09) and the Vice President and Financial Controller of Green Bank, Inc. (A Rural Bank)<br />

(<strong>20</strong>10-<strong>20</strong>11).<br />

Mr. Pusta obtained his bachelor of science in commerce degree (majored in accounting) from the University of<br />

San Carlos in Cebu City in 1974. He has also earned units leading to the master in business administration<br />

degree at the Ateneo de Manila University Graduate School of Business from 1985 to 1988. He is a certified<br />

public accountant (CPA) and a member of the Philippine Institute of Certified Public Accountants (PICPA) and<br />

the Institute of Internal Auditors, Philippines.<br />

Calixto V. Chikiamco<br />

Mr. Chikiamco has been a Director of I-Remit, Inc. since <strong>20</strong>02. He is a former columnist of the Manila<br />

Standard and the Manila Times. He has authored two (2) books: “Reforming the System” (Orange<br />

Publications and Kalikasan Press, 1992) and “Why We Are Who We Are” (Foundation for Economic Freedom,<br />

1998). In <strong>20</strong>01, he was awarded by the Archdiocese of Manila for the Best Business Column (“Agriculture,<br />

Not IT”, Manila Standard) in the Catholic Mass Media Awards. He is the founder and CEO of Mobilemoco,<br />

Inc.; founder and president of MRM Studios, Inc., a company involved in mobile entertainment, digital musical<br />

services, and e-commerce (<strong>20</strong>01 to date). He also concurrently holds the following positions: Director, UPCC<br />

Securities (1999 to date); Vice Chairman, CBY, Inc. (1999 to date); Director, Golden Sunrise (1984 to date);<br />

Director, APMC (1985 to date); Director, Foundation for Economic Freedom (1996 to date). He is also involved<br />

in several professional and civic organizations such as the Foundation for Economic Freedom where he is the<br />

President. He is also presently a columnist of Business World and a property rights consultant to the Asia<br />

Foundation. He is a member of the Philippine Internet Commerce Society and the Syracuse University Alumni<br />

Association.<br />

Mr. Chikiamco holds a master’s degree in professional studies in media administration from the Syracuse<br />

University (New York, USA). He obtained his bachelor’s degree in economics summa cum laude from the De<br />

La Salle University.<br />

Gilbert C. Gaw<br />

Mr. Gaw has been a Director of I-Remit, Inc. since <strong>20</strong>02. He is a business engaged in steel manufacturing.<br />

He is currently a partner of JPSA <strong>Global</strong> Services (<strong>20</strong>03 to date), and a Director of Treasure Steelworks<br />

Corporation (<strong>20</strong>04 to date) and Zhangzhou Stronghold Steel Works Co., Ltd. (China) (<strong>20</strong>03 to date).<br />

He obtained his bachelor of science degree in electronics and communications engineering from the University<br />

of the East in 1973.<br />
